Complete audit by Feb ’14: FBR directs tax auditors

KARACHI: Federal Board of Revenue has directed tax auditors to complete the audit by February 2014, the officials said.

The tax auditors have been directed to complete the audit by the prescribed timeline and warned that no slackness and inefficiency would be tolerated, they added.

In addition to this, FBR has directed tax auditors to get bank statements of the taxpayers selected for audit in a random computer ballot for previous tax year, official sources said. The commissioners of Inland Revenue have been made responsible for wrong and illegal orders in the audit cases.

At the same time, the auditors have been advised that in those cases where further time is required and recoveries are involved, the tax officials should continue with the permission of commissioners, officials said.

These instructions have been issued to make auditing more meaningful and detection of tax evasion more effective, they said.
